Major Projects Delivered this term 2016-2020 in Winfield & surrounding areas

  • Winfield Road upgrade/widening/reseal from Rosedale Road to Rocky Point Road $2million

  • Winfield Road sealing from dirt to bitumen from Rocky Point Road intersection to Winfield $750k

  • Winfield Boat ramp area upgrades/sealing/parking and light installation

  • Rocky Point Boat ramp area upgrades/sealing/parking and light installation

  • Winfield Road single lane bridges replacement - Middle Creek & Possum Creek $4million will be completed by June 2020

  • Duck Creek Road Crest sealing - Road improvements and drainage works

  • Winfield Road & Rosedale Road intersection improvements in conjunction with TMR

Future Works planned for Winfield & surrounding areas

  • Water service area to be extended to Pangola and Wattle Streets

  • Rocky Point Esplanade foreshore stabilisation/ erosion works/repairs
